These appear to be bundled for XML > > > > editing. > > > > > > On Jan 11, 7:34 am, snpe <[email protected]> wrote: > > > > > > > There are two problems related to code assists with ADT and Helios. > > > > > > > 1) ADT problem related to classpath container described onhttp:// > > > code.google.com/p/android/issues/detail?id=7850#c7 > > > > > It is fixed in ADT 8.0.x > > > > > > > 2) problem with WTP Webservices context assist. Seehttps:// > > > bugs.eclipse.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=317979 > > > > > It isn't related to ADT. > > > > > Workaround > > > > > Open Window>Preferences>Java>Editor>Content Assist>Advanced > > > > > and disable JAX-WS Proposals > > > > > This issue is fixed in current WTP > > > > > > > Could you provide test case if this doesn't help ? > > > > > > > Regards, > > > > > Peco > > > > > On Jan 8, 12:31 am, Dan <[email protected]> wrote: > > > > > > > > After upgrading to ADT 8.0.1 with Eclipse Helios (3.6.1) I am > still > > > > > > getting freezes with code assist.
